Handover — Lattice UI component library. Versioning moves to strict semver; breaking prop changes bump major only. Plugin authors must pin minors, not ranges. Changelog lives in the release notes channel. Deprecations get one minor cycle of warnings. Questions about release cadence or version pins go to the maintainer named below.

signatory, yahog-badug: Quenix Ulaael

// Maximum number of feed items the Quillcast validator will parse
// before truncating. Raising this slows validation linearly and has
// caused timeouts on the Fernwhistle ingest tier before — see the
// incident notes. If you change this value, rerun the conformance
// suite against the archived mega-feeds. The build that established
// this limit is identified by the token below.

pipeline stamp: htk4_66df

Subject: Payroll Export Cut-Over Complete

Welcome aboard. Last Friday we finished migrating Lenwick Payroll from the legacy fixed-width export to the new columnar format consumed by the Ostrova clearing system. Downstream reconciliation ran clean for three cycles, so the old exporter is now disabled. If you need to regenerate a historical file, use the compat flag rather than re-enabling the old path. The exporter runs with the following settings.

config for fafog-bahof:
ULAWYN_HOST=ulawyn.tolvaqsys.internal
ULAWYN_PORT=5000

Subject: Read-replica lag alarm — what to expect

Welcome to the Quillbrook on-call rotation. The replica-lag alarm fires when the Tandem cluster's read replica falls more than 90 seconds behind primary. Most incidents resolve after the nightly batch completes, but sustained lag over ten minutes warrants escalation to the data platform team. Full triage steps, known causes, and escalation thresholds are documented on the runbook page here.

operations page: https://confluence.lumicsys.internal/projects/display/projects/display